Emanuele Ferrante is a scholar working on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, Surgery and Genetics. According to data from OpenAlex, Emanuele Ferrante has authored 125 papers receiving a total of 2.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 88 papers in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, 27 papers in Surgery and 26 papers in Genetics. Recurrent topics in Emanuele Ferrante’s work include Pituitary Gland Disorders and Treatments (65 papers), Growth Hormone and Insulin-like Growth Factors (48 papers) and Adrenal and Paraganglionic Tumors (18 papers). Emanuele Ferrante is often cited by papers focused on Pituitary Gland Disorders and Treatments (65 papers), Growth Hormone and Insulin-like Growth Factors (48 papers) and Adrenal and Paraganglionic Tumors (18 papers). Emanuele Ferrante coll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and Germany. Emanuele Ferrante's co-authors include Andrea Lania, Giovanna Mantovani, Maura Arosio, Paolo Beck‐Peccoz, Anna Spada, Claudia Giavoli, Marco Locatelli, Cristina L. Ronchi, Elena Zanaria and Giovanna Camerino and has published in prestigious journals such as The Lancet, Nature Genetics and The Journal of Clinical Endocrinology & Metabolism.
